By most of the (political) leaders it IS an issue whether the new ECB head is a strong backer of a STRONG currency. Most of them think a strong currency can only be obtained by eliminating a lot of political influence of national governments. Traditionally, French government has had much more influence over CB monetary policy than Germany.

Most of them view Mr. Duisenberg (former Dutch CB head) as a stronger backer than contender Mr. Trichet (current CB head in France). Nationality plays some role, after all, it seems.
